/* CSS Document */
/*contenedor para efemerides. todas las páginas*/
#contenedor {
	width: 750px;
	margin: auto;
	}
/*fin de contenedor*/
.bar {
	margin-top: 5px;
	text-align: right;
	background: #F4F4F4;
	height: 1px;
}

ul .menu {
	clear: both;
	float: left;
	width: 300px;
}

ul.menu li {
	display: inline;
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	list-style: none;
}

ul.menu li a:link, ul.menu li a:visited {
	padding: .3em;
	text-decoration: none;
	color: #333;
}

ul.menu li a:hover {
	color: #CC0000;
	font-weight: bold;
}

#last {
	border-right: none;
	margin-left: .5em;
	background: #F4F4F4;
}

.indic {
	font-family: Arial, Helvetica, sans-serif;
	font-weight: bold;
	font-size: 110%;
	margin-top: 10px;
	margin-bottom: 3px;
	padding-left: 5px;
	background-color: #666699;
	width: 100%;
}
/*Contiene el flash del colegio. Todas las páginas*/
.flash {
	text-align: center;
	margin-top: 10px;
	margin-bottom: 10px;
}
/*Fin del flash*/

/*Columna de la izquierda en la página principal de efemerides y en cada mes*/
.leftnav {
	width: 250px;
	left: 5px;
	float: left;
	background-color: #E8E8E8;
	margin-bottom: 15px;
}

.leftnav p{
	font-family: Arial, Helvetica, sans-serif;
	font-size: .8em;
	padding-left: 5px;
}

.leftnav h5 {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 1em;
	padding-left: 5px;
	margin-top: 0;
	background-color: #66CCFF;
}
/*fin de columna izquierda*/
.rightnav {
	width: 240px;
	float: left;
	background-color: #FCFCFC;
	padding-left: 5px; 
	margin-bottom: 15px;
	margin-left: 8px;
}

.rightnav p {
	font-family: Arial, Helvetica, sans-serif;
	font-size: .8em;
	border-bottom: dashed 1px;
	margin-bottom: 3px;
} 

.rightnav h3 {
	font-family: Arial, Helvetica, sans-serif;
	font-size: .8em;
	margin-top: 0;
	background-color: #0033CC;
	color: white;
	}
	
.rightnav h5 {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 1em;
	background-color: #FADFCB;
}
/*Contenido de cada una de las efemerides desarrolladas. */
.content2 {
	width: 480px;
	margin-left: 2px;
	margin-right: 5px;
	float: left;
	margin-bottom: 15px;
}

.content2 p, li{
	font-family: Arial, Helvetica, sans-serif;
	font-size: .8em;
	text-align: justify;
	padding-left: 3px;
	padding-right: 8px;
	padding-bottom: 8px;
}

.content2 h3, h5{
	font-family: Arial, Helvetica, sans-serif;
	font-size: .8em;
	padding-left: 8px;
	text-align: center;
}

/*Este contenido es el de la página principal de efemerides*/
.content {
	width: 496px;
	float: left;
	margin-bottom: 15px;
	margin-left: 4px;
}

.content .month {
	width: 300px;
	margin-left: 90px;
	margin-right: 90px;
	vertical-align: top;
}

.month{
	width: 100px;
	padding-left: 2px;
	font-family: Arial, Helvetica, sans-serif;
	font-size: .8em;
}

caption {
	font-family: Arial, Helvetica, sans-serif;
	font-size: .8em;
	text-align: center;
	font-weight: bold;
}

.trcolor {
	background-color: #E1EDFF;
	}
	
.content .month a:hover {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 1em;
	font-weight: bold;
	color: #FF0000;
	}
	
.content h4 {
	background-color: #CCCCCC;
	text-align: left;
	font-family: Arial, Helvetica, sans-serif;
	font-size: 96%;
	margin-top: 0;
	padding-left: 10px;
}

/*Fin de contenido*/
.monate {
	width: 750px;
	height: 15px;
	margin-bottom: 15px;
	margin-top: 0;
	text-align: center;
	}

.monate ul {
	margin: 0;
	padding: 0;
	background-image: url(../images/nav.png);
	background-repeat: repeat;
}

.monate li {
	font-family: Arial, Helvetica, sans-serif;
	font-size: .7em;
	font-weight: bold;
	text-align: center;
	display: inline;
	text-decoration: none;
	list-style-type : none;
}

.monate a:link {
	text-decoration: none;
}

.monate a:visited {
	text-decoration: none;
}

.monate a:hover {
	color: #FFFFFF;
	background-image: url(../images/navhover.png);
	background-repeat: repeat-x;
	}
	
#select {
	font-weight: bold;
	color: #FFFFFF;
	background-repeat: repeat-x;
	background-image: url(../images/navselect.png);
}

#select a:link{
	text-decoration: none;
}
/*seccion de la lista de efemérides válido para cada mes*/
.efemerides {
	width: 490px;
	margin-left: 10px;
	float: left;
	margin-bottom: 15px;
	border-bottom: thin solid #000000;
	padding-bottom: 5px;
}

.date {
	float: left;
	padding-right: 5px;
}

.efemerides table {
	width: 480px;
}

.efemerides .partd {
	background-color: #F2FFEC;
}
.efemerides .impartd {
	background-color: #F3F3F3;
	}
	
.efemerides p, caption {
	font-family: Arial, Helvetica, sans-serif;
	font-size: .8em;
	vertical-align: top;
}

.efemerides td, img {
	vertical-align: top;
	padding-bottom: 3px;
}

.efemerides tr, td{
	border-top: dashed 1px #CCCCCC; 
}

/*fin de efemerides*/

/*comienza validador para todas las páginas de efemerides*/
.validator {
	width: 750px;
	margin-top: 10px;
	float: left;
	border-top: thin solid #FFCC99;
}

.validator a {
	margin-right: 14px;
}
/*Fin de validador*/

/*Comienza el foot para efemerides*/
.foot {
	width: 750px;
	border-top: thin solid #FFCC99;
	margin-top: 15px;
	margin-bottom: 15px;
	float: left;
}

.foot p {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 60%;
	text-align: center;
	padding-top: 5px;
}

blockquote {
	background-color: #E6DDC1;
	font-family: Arial, Helvetica, sans-serif;
	font-size: .8em;
	padding-bottom: 10px;
}

/*código sobre los principios y valores de cada mes, todas las páginas principales de los meses*/
.principios {
	width: 200px;
	margin-left: 10%;
	margin-right: 10%;
	border-bottom: dotted 1px #003366;
}

.principios h3 {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 1em;
	color: #0099CC;
	text-align: center;
	margin-top: -5px;
	}
.principios .valor {
	margin-top: 10px;
}

.images {
	float: left;
	margin-right: 5px;
}